    Abstract: A surgical system includes a surgical instrument that is sensitive to backlash that would adversely affect the transmission of controlled torque and position to the surgical instrument. The surgical instrument is coupled to motors in a surgical instrument manipulator assembly via a mechanical interface. The combination of the mechanical interface and surgical instrument manipulator assembly have low backlash, e.g., less than 0.7 degrees. The backlash is controlled in the surgical instrument manipulator assembly. From the drive output disk in the surgical instrument manipulator assembly to the driven disk of the surgical instrument, the mechanical interface has zero backlash for torque levels used in surgical procedures.

    Abstract: The invention relates to a drug delivery system for the topical administration of anesthetic agents. For example, a topical anesthetic for rapid local anesthesia is provided. The topical anesthetic includes an anesthetic, volatile and non-volatile solvents, and an optional thickener. In addition, a method is taught for applying the topical anesthetic to the face of a patient without occlusion. The anesthetic is applied topically to an area for injection such that the dermatological procedure (cosmetic injections) can be performed in fifteen minutes.

    Abstract: The invention provides a drug delivery system for the topical administration of therapeutic agents, including therapeutic agent in an amount between 0.001 and 20% by weight, propylene glycol in an amount between 2 and 6% by weight, oleyl alcohol in an amount between 2 and 6% by weight, and a volatile component in an amount between 60 and 95% by weight.

    Abstract: The invention contemplates a copolymer which is a graft or block copolymer useful to change wettability and surface characteristics of biological surfaces. Methods for use of these formulations and coatings to change wettability and sterically stabilize, and lubricate biological surfaces in a subject, for example, in the treatment of dry eye syndrome, and to prevent adherence of unwanted proteins, for example in the treatment of contact lens intolerance, are provided.
